Transaction 2329a78828da1563db4156db37dfadc0c3e781cc2afaa3992e0112ece1f72e6b

1 Input
2 Outputs
  • 2329a78828da1563db4156db37dfadc0c3e781cc2afaa3992e0112ece1f72e6b:0
  • value  781403
    address  3818fxpn7eaN2xgSCbbqNuFQSLU2yP6Xvs
  • 2329a78828da1563db4156db37dfadc0c3e781cc2afaa3992e0112ece1f72e6b:1
  • value  21884908
    address  1FScKneixj1SPR4df9f9N3QzP3jCwyG5M4